Stephen Porges' Polyvagal Theory: Navigating the Nervous System

The Polyvagal Theory, developed by Stephen Porges, illuminates the intricate dance between your autonomic nervous system and your social engagement. When trauma remains unprocessed, the nervous system can become trapped in survival responses, leading to chronic stress, anxiety, and disconnection. Understanding the Polyvagal Theory empowers you to rewire your nervous system, finding agency over your physiological responses and fostering resilience.
